Get started11 Hidcote Grove is a two-bedroom end-of-terrace house in Kitts Green, Birmingham, Birmingham (B33 0TZ). It has a recorded floor area of 70 m² (around 753 sq ft), construction records dating it to 1950-1966 and council tax band B. The latest certificate (November 2014) shows a D (score 66), on the cusp of jumping into the C band. The recommended improvements would lift it to B (score 86), a 2-band jump. The latest certificate is from November 2014, so improvements made since then won't be reflected.
Sale prices here have outpaced Birmingham HPI: 4.3% per year against 0% for the wider region. Today's modelled estimate of £197,000 is 19.8% above the 2022 sale price. On a £-per-square-foot basis, the last sale (£218/sq ft) was about 62.8% above the typical sold price in the postcode. At 70 m² it's 19.1% smaller than the typical home in the postcode (87 m² median across 24 EPCs). It lags the bulk of the postcode on energy efficiency (less efficient than 71% of similar EPCs). Last sale on file: £164,500 in February 2022. That sale was during the post-pandemic price surge, when transactions cleared materially above pre-2020 trend.
